Description Cristian Rodríguez 2013-02-28 07:22:53 UTC
pm-utils contains a redundant/obsolete init script: /etc/init.d/cpufreq that

- tries to load cpu cpufreq drivers, including some that no longer exist.
This is handled by the kernel since 

http://git.kernel.org/?p=linux/kernel/git/torvalds/linux.git;a=commit;h=fa8031aefec0cf7ea6c2387c93610d99d9659aa2

that is 3.4-rcx

- tries to load governors too, that is handled by the kernel since 

http://git.kernel.org/?p=linux/kernel/git/torvalds/linux.git;a=commit;h=ea71497020c55cd39221e0abad5c1752ac6e3f47

(circa 2006)


Suggest removal of the script in question asap.

Comment 4 Marcus Meissner 2013-04-14 08:22:47 UTC
12.2 online update that you submitted says:

Retrieving: pm-utils-1.4.1-18.10.1.x86_64.rpm .........................................................................................................................................[done]
Installing: pm-utils-1.4.1-18.10.1 ....................................................................................................................................................[done]
Additional rpm output:
/var/tmp/rpm-tmp.IEGGdn: line 8: /etc/init.d/cpufreq: No such file or directory


Due to the %postun of the existing pm-utils

But it does not seem to harm, so we can proceed I think.
